How much do customer success agent j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 4, 2026, the average hourly pay for customer success agent in Springville, UT is $16.90,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$13.85 and $18.56 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a customer success agent?

Customer Success Agents are professionals who work closely with customers to ensure they have a positive experience with a company's products or services. Their main role is to help customers achieve their desired outcomes by providing guidance, troubleshooting issues, and offering support throughout the customer journey. They proactively address customer needs, foster long-term relationships, and often act as a bridge between the customer and other teams within the company. By doing so, they help increase customer satisfaction, retention, and loyalty.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a customer success agent?

To thrive as a Customer Success Agent, you need strong communication skills, problem-solving abilities, and a foundational understanding of customer relationship management, often supported by a bachelor's degree or relevant experience. Familiarity with CRM software like Salesforce or Zendesk, along with knowledge of ticketing and support platforms, is typically required. Empathy, patience, and active listening are crucial soft skills for building trust and rapport with customers. These skills ensure customer satisfaction, retention, and effective resolution of issues, directly impacting business success.

What are some common challenges customer success agents face when managing multiple client accounts?

Customer Success Agents often juggle several client accounts simultaneously, which can make prioritization and time management challenging. Balancing the needs of high-touch clients with those requiring less frequent support, while ensuring all receive timely and personalized attention, is a common hurdle. Additionally, agents must stay up-to-date on product updates and proactively identify potential issues before they escalate, requiring strong organizational skills and clear communication with both clients and internal teams. Regular training and robust CRM tools can help streamline these tasks and improve client satisfaction.

What is the difference between Customer Success Agent vs Customer Support Specialist?

AspectCustomer Success AgentCustomer Support Specialist
Primary FocusProactively ensures customer satisfaction and long-term successReactively resolves immediate customer issues and inquiries
Work EnvironmentCustomer success teams, account management, ongoing client engagementHelp desks, support centers, troubleshooting
Required SkillsCommunication, relationship management, product knowledgeProblem-solving, technical troubleshooting, communication
Common UsageTech companies, SaaS, subscription servicesRetail, telecom, software support

While both roles involve customer interaction, Customer Success Agents focus on building long-term relationships and ensuring customer retention, whereas Customer Support Specialists handle immediate issues and technical problems. Understanding these differences helps in choosing the right career path or job search focus.
